Our latest report looks at the sharp decline in Minnesota's homeownership rate.

The reason?

The high cost of construction and the state's housing shortage have created a self-reinforcing cycle.

Housing First Minnesota is joined by several members and partners at the MN DLI Code meeting to fight against a major cost increase in the state's energy code - more than $13K.

Minnesota's construction costs already are the highest in the region.
